Creative seating arrangements for guests
One of my favorite ways to create a unique seating arrangement is by mixing and matching different types of seating. I once set up a garden party with a blend of blankets, poufs, and mismatched chairs. It might seem chaotic at first, but it created such an inviting atmosphere that guests felt relaxed and comfortable moving around, sharing stories nestled on the grass. The key here is to encourage interaction and make it feel intimate, which enhances the overall experience.
Consider these creative seating ideas for your next outdoor event:
– Hammocks: They invite a sense of leisure and can be strung between trees.
– Convertible furniture: Rain tables or benches that can serve multiple purposes as seats or serving areas.
– Floor cushions: These create a laid-back vibe and are perfect for casual gatherings.
– DIY benches: Using reclaimed wood can be both stylish and eco-friendly.
– Picnic tables: You can personalize them with tablecloths or centerpieces for a festive touch.

How to set up lighting
Setting up lighting for an outdoor party is where the magic truly happens. I often find that the right lighting can transform an ordinary evening into something extraordinary. For instance, I once strung fairy lights around the tree branches in my backyard, creating a twinkling wonderland that captivated my guests. The warm glow not only illuminated the space but also set a cozy tone, making everyone feel at ease. Isn’t it amazing how simple additions can profoundly affect the mood?
To enhance the ambiance further, consider mixing different types of lighting. I recall a memorable gathering where we used lanterns, candles, and even some colorful LED lights to create a layered effect. The combination offered a beautiful balance of soft and vibrant lighting, which sparked lively conversations and laughter throughout the night. I often wonder, how can I make the atmosphere not just bright, but inviting? It’s all about thoughtful placement and the right mix to cater to various vibes.
Here’s a handy comparison table that summarizes different lighting options for your outdoor events:
| Lighting Type | Effect |
|---|---|
| Fairy Lights | Creates a magical, whimsical feel. |
| Lanterns | Adds a rustic charm and soft illumination. |
| LED Strips | Versatile; can be used for colorful effects. |
| Scented Candles | Sets a cozy ambiance with added aroma. |
Lighting is more than just visibility; it’s about crafting an experience. Each layer you add makes the event feel well thought out, and I find that it encourages guests to linger a little longer under the stars.

Ensuring comfort with outdoor essentials
Comfort in outdoor settings often hinges on having the right essentials on hand. I remember one outdoor dinner where we invested in outdoor blankets and throws. The cool evening breeze had a way of creeping in unexpectedly, but those cozy layers of warmth made all the difference. Don’t you think feeling snug can elevate the enjoyment of any gathering?
Another essential is providing adequate shade during the day. I learned firsthand at a summer barbecue how essential it is to have umbrellas or canopies set up. One particular event, we set up a large canopy over the food table, allowing everyone to enjoy the buffet without feeling the heat. Guests appreciated that thoughtful touch, which encouraged them to mingle longer instead of retreating indoors.
Finally, I can’t stress enough the importance of hydration during outdoor parties. I’ve found that setting up a self-serve drink station, stocked with cold water and refreshing beverages, keeps everyone comfortable and happy.
